Being Beethoven
Marking the 250th anniversary of Beethoven's birth in 1770, a documentary series that focuses on the real, complex and often difficult man behind the great composer.
Seasons
Episodes
First episode in a three-part documentary series, marking the 250th anniversary of Beethoven's birth, that focuses on the real, complex and often difficult man behind the great composer.
A look at how the composer's return to the town of Heiligenstadt led to one of the most extraordinary outpourings of creativity in the history of music, from the earth-shattering Eroica through to Symphony No. 7, while his repeated failed attempts to find love resulted in the famous Immortal Beloved letter found after his death.
As Beethoven embarks on the extraordinary flowering of his late music, his health deteriorates and his desire for love and family tips over into obsession.
